The Micromaster Combiner Constructor Squad is a rare example of a group of Decepticons more enamored with creation than destruction. That doesn't mean they don't enjoy watching a beautiful structure being demolished; they just want even more to replace it with a terrifying edifice. Every Decepticon victory is an excuse to erect a monument at headquarters. Their enthusiasm to build can even transcend allegiance, if the bid is high enough. They're unbeatable as a team (under the command of Hammer), but, as individuals, their ambitions to out-design one another can get the best of them.[1]
The Constructor Squad consists of:
- Stonecruncher and Excavator the crane-truck
- Grit and Knockout the backhoe truck
- Sledge and Hammer the dump truck
Fiction
[edit]Dreamwave Generation One continuity
[edit]Enthusiastic, loyal, skilled, and hard-working, they have achieved many impressive successes, but they have yet to surpass the Constructicons in the esteem of Decepticon High Command. The Constructor Squad leader, Hammer, believes it's only a matter of time before this is remedied. More than Meets the Eye
Toys
[edit]The Transformers
[edit]- Constructor Squad (Micromaster Combiner Squad, 1990)
- Released in the seventh and final year of the original The Transformers toyline in the US (sixth and not-final in European markets), the Constructor Squad was sold as a carded pack of three pairs of Micromasters: Stonecruncher and Excavator, Grit and Knockout, and Sledge and Hammer.
- Each member forms half of a construction-themed vehicle, though they are all compatible with any other Micromaster Combiner or Combiner Transport, enabling you for form all sorts of weird new vehicles.
- Members from this team were used — without alteration — to make the Japanese Autobot Crane Cannon W Team and the Dump Shovel W Team. They were also redecoed to make the pilots for the various Combiner Transports — Gusher & Pipeline, Retro & Surge, and Cement-Head & Terror-Tread.
Notes
[edit]- The Constructor Squad are one of two Micromaster teams to be redecoed in their entirety within the U.S. Generation 1 toyline, the other being the Air Strike Patrol.
